Description

This detached family home, set in a tranquil cul-de-sac on the desirable south side of West Wickham, presents a wonderful opportunity for renovation and personalisation. Comprising four spacious double bedrooms and two bathrooms, including an en-suite, this property provides ample space for families or those seeking a home office setup. The ground floor features three versatile reception areas, making it ideal for reconfiguration into an expansive open-plan kitchen/diner/family area. The existing layout includes a sizeable kitchen with a breakfast nook, utility room, and a convenient downstairs WC. With potential for extending to the rear (subject to planning permission), the garden offers further scope for improvement. Located approximately 20 minutes’ walk from West Wickham High Street and within easy reach of local schools and Spring Park woods, this home also benefits from off-street parking and a garage. The proximity to West Wickham station ensures straightforward access to central London in about 40 minutes via Southeastern trains.
